aboutsummaryrefslogtreecommitdiffstats
path: root/data
diff options
context:
space:
mode:
authorXan Lopez <xan@igalia.com>2011-12-13 23:45:10 +0800
committerXan Lopez <xan@igalia.com>2011-12-14 23:30:21 +0800
commitc1c74c929c1e773d1f79d1b3bd0cf10bb572f8f9 (patch)
tree407b07bc318b263f518747ece8e668b933f9ed04 /data
parent1ce161d56a3db3c436e5fbf888472c1f864cebb8 (diff)
downloadgsoc2013-epiphany-c1c74c929c1e773d1f79d1b3bd0cf10bb572f8f9.tar.gz
gsoc2013-epiphany-c1c74c929c1e773d1f79d1b3bd0cf10bb572f8f9.tar.zst
gsoc2013-epiphany-c1c74c929c1e773d1f79d1b3bd0cf10bb572f8f9.zip
Remove custom EphyToolbar in favor of a vanilla GtkToolbar
This allows us to stop using EggEditableToolbar here, we just load a normal toolbar from GtkUIManager in EphyWindow. The special toolbar actions and methods have been moved to EphyWindow too, mostly in a mechanical fashion (probably some simplifications are possible). The code in the bookmarks UI that depended on EphyToolbar has been #if zeroed instead of porting it, since it will go away in the near future too. https://bugzilla.gnome.org/show_bug.cgi?id=664483
Diffstat (limited to 'data')
-rw-r--r--data/ui/Makefile.am2
-rw-r--r--data/ui/epiphany-fs-toolbar.xml10
-rw-r--r--data/ui/epiphany-toolbar.xml36
-rw-r--r--data/ui/epiphany-ui.xml14
4 files changed, 8 insertions, 54 deletions
diff --git a/data/ui/Makefile.am b/data/ui/Makefile.am
index 7ffa3b1cb..4e148e1c6 100644
--- a/data/ui/Makefile.am
+++ b/data/ui/Makefile.am
@@ -1,10 +1,8 @@
xmldir = $(pkgdatadir)
xml_DATA = \
epiphany-bookmarksbar.xml \
- epiphany-fs-toolbar.xml \
epiphany-bookmark-editor-ui.xml \
epiphany-ui.xml \
- epiphany-toolbar.xml \
epiphany-history-window-ui.xml
cssdir = $(pkgdatadir)
diff --git a/data/ui/epiphany-fs-toolbar.xml b/data/ui/epiphany-fs-toolbar.xml
deleted file mode 100644
index db1648422..000000000
--- a/data/ui/epiphany-fs-toolbar.xml
+++ /dev/null
@@ -1,10 +0,0 @@
-<?xml version="1.0"?>
-<toolbars version="1.0">
-<toolbar name="Toolbar" style="icons-only" editable="false">
- <toolitem name="NavigationBack"/>
- <toolitem name="NavigationForward"/>
- <toolitem name="ViewStop"/>
- <toolitem name="ViewReload"/>
- <toolitem name="Location"/>
-</toolbar>
-</toolbars>
diff --git a/data/ui/epiphany-toolbar.xml b/data/ui/epiphany-toolbar.xml
deleted file mode 100644
index 80d74ed4f..000000000
--- a/data/ui/epiphany-toolbar.xml
+++ /dev/null
@@ -1,36 +0,0 @@
-<?xml version="1.0"?>
-<toolbars version="1.0">
-<available>
- <toolitem name="NavigationBack"/>
- <toolitem name="NavigationForward"/>
- <toolitem name="NavigationUp"/>
- <toolitem name="ViewStop"/>
- <toolitem name="ViewReload"/>
- <toolitem name="GoHome"/>
- <toolitem name="GoHistory"/>
- <toolitem name="GoBookmarks"/>
- <toolitem name="FileNewTab"/>
- <toolitem name="FileNewWindow"/>
- <toolitem name="FileOpen"/>
- <toolitem name="FileSaveAs"/>
- <toolitem name="FilePrint"/>
- <toolitem name="FileBookmarkPage"/>
- <toolitem name="ViewFullscreen"/>
- <toolitem name="EditFind"/>
- <toolitem name="Location"/>
- <toolitem name="ToolbarGo"/>
- <toolitem name="Zoom"/>
- <toolitem name="ViewZoomIn"/>
- <toolitem name="ViewZoomOut"/>
- <toolitem name="ViewZoomNormal"/>
-</available>
-<toolbar name="DefaultToolbar">
- <toolitem name="NavigationBack"/>
- <toolitem name="NavigationForward"/>
- <toolitem name="ViewStop"/>
- <toolitem name="ViewReload"/>
- <toolitem name="Location"/>
- <toolitem name="ViewZoomOut"/>
- <toolitem name="ViewZoomIn"/>
-</toolbar>
-</toolbars>
diff --git a/data/ui/epiphany-ui.xml b/data/ui/epiphany-ui.xml
index d9eb56de7..ebce0c372 100644
--- a/data/ui/epiphany-ui.xml
+++ b/data/ui/epiphany-ui.xml
@@ -164,12 +164,6 @@
<popup name="ToolbarPopup">
<placeholder name="SpecificItemsGroup">
</placeholder>
- <separator/>
- <menuitem action="MoveToolItem"/>
- <menuitem action="RemoveToolItem"/>
- <separator/>
- <menuitem action="RemoveToolbar"/>
- <separator/>
<placeholder name="ViewToolbarsGroup">
</placeholder>
<separator/>
@@ -177,6 +171,14 @@
<menuitem name="ViewDownloadsBar" action="ViewDownloadsBar"/>
</popup>
+ <toolbar name="DefaultToolbar">
+ <toolitem action="NavigationBack"/>
+ <toolitem action="NavigationForward"/>
+ <toolitem action="ViewStop"/>
+ <toolitem action="ViewReload"/>
+ <toolitem action="Location"/>
+ </toolbar>
+
<accelerator name="AlwaysStopAccel" action="ViewAlwaysStop"/>
<accelerator name="BrowseWithCaretAccel" action="BrowseWithCaret"/>